From the 20th to the 22nd of November 2018 the PhD fellow Irene Anton attended to the NanoBio&Med conference organized at the Parc Científic of de Barcelona. This multidisciplinary congress was very useful to catch up with the recent advances in the rapidly evolving field of nanobiotechnology. Irene got the opportunity to present her results regarding bacterial nanocellulose interactions with human cells with both a poster and a talk. Her poster entitled “Bacterial nanocellulose and bacterial nanocellulose nanocomposites as substrates for cell culture” was selected for the best poster award sponsored by the journal Biomolecules MDPI.
